Problems solved by technology

Besides, with the advancement of digital working and teaching, office workers and students spend a lot of time staring at computer screens and projection screens every day.
After frequent and long-time looking at the display screens of mobile phones, computers and other terminals, eye strain can be caused, which further leads to decreased vision and affects visual health.
However, the display screens of these electronic devices rarely have adaptive illumination.
For example, most televisions and computers do not have adaptive illumination.
1. At present, most smart phones with the automatic illumination adjustment mode detect the illumination of the background environment identifying the ambient light with a illumination sensor, and then calculate the screen display illumination according to a preset algorithm; the illumination sensors of mobile phones are typically disposed on the front of mobile phones, that is, facing the users, while the visual background of the users faces the back of mobile phones; as a result, the illumination sensor cannot really perceive the background environment from the users' perspective, which is one limitation of the current automatic illumination adjustment method of display screens;
2. The illumination sensor of the mobile phone is a point, which can only sense the illumination irradiated by this point, but the user's background is a plane, so the sensor cannot reflect the whole use background faced by the user;
3. The illumination adjustment of mobile phones is based on the light of the illumination sensor, so it is assumed the light is evenly distributed, but the reality is that the users' background light intensity cannot be uniform all the time, and the use background has illumination field distribution.

[0050]The technical solution of the present invention will be described in further detail below with reference to the drawings and embodiments.

[0051]The embodiment of the invention provides a self-adaptive adjustment method based on an ambient light distribution field, which is used to adjust the display parameters of a display screen of a user terminal in a self-adaptive manner and / or adjust the light compensation output parameters of a lighting compensation device based on the background environment in a viewing angle of a user, so that the display parameters of the display screen match an illumination state of the background environment in the visual angle range of the user.

[0052]When the user watches the display screen, the background environment has a great influence on the visual effect of the display screen. Abstract

A self-adaptive adjustment method based on an ambient light distribution field comprises: obtaining a background image of a background environment in a viewing angle range of a user (101); obtaining pixel information of a single pixel point / multi-pixel-point block in the background image (102); calculating / extracting illumination information of the single pixel point / the multi-pixel-point block from the pixel information (103); obtaining continuous background image illumination field information according to the illumination information (104); performing matching calculation on the background image brightness field information and preset illumination field distribution models to obtain a corresponding first illumination field distribution model (105); querying a model-parameter list to obtain a first adjustment parameter corresponding to a first illumination field distribution model (106); and adjusting a display parameter of a display screen of a user terminal and / or adjusting a light supplementation output parameters of a lighting compensation device, so that the display parameters of the display screen match the illumination state of the background environment in the viewing angle range of the user (107).
